1. Understanding Care Plan Management Software
Care plan management software is a technological solution designed to assist healthcare providers, caregivers, and individuals in creating, implementing, and monitoring care plans. It centralizes patient information, streamlines workflows, and enhances communication among all parties involved.
1.1. Definition of Care Plan Management Software
Care plan management software centralizes patient data, ensuring all relevant medical history, diagnoses, medications, and preferences are easily accessible. This integrated approach promotes better-informed decision-making and personalized care. It helps in creating structured, individualized strategies for managing a patient’s health conditions, treatments, and goals. According to a study by the Agency for Healthcare Research and Quality (AHRQ), implementing care plan management systems can significantly improve coordination of care and reduce hospital readmissions.
1.2. Key Features of Care Plan Management Software
The critical features of care plan management software include assessment tools, plan creation, task management, communication portals, reporting, and integration capabilities. These components collectively enhance the efficiency and effectiveness of healthcare delivery.
- Assessment Tools: Standardized assessments to evaluate patient needs comprehensively.
- Plan Creation: Templates and customization options for developing individualized care strategies.
- Task Management: Scheduling and tracking of tasks for both caregivers and patients, ensuring adherence to the care plan.
- Communication Portals: Secure platforms for communication among healthcare providers, patients, and caregivers, promoting collaboration and transparency.
- Reporting and Analytics: Tools to monitor progress, identify trends, and generate reports for continuous improvement.
- Integration Capabilities: Compatibility with electronic health records (EHRs) and other healthcare systems for seamless data exchange.
1.3. Benefits of Using Care Plan Management Software
Using care plan management software offers numerous benefits, including improved care coordination, enhanced patient engagement, reduced administrative burdens, and better health outcomes. These advantages contribute to a more efficient and patient-centered healthcare system.
- Improved Care Coordination: Centralized access to patient information facilitates better coordination among healthcare providers, caregivers, and patients.
- Enhanced Patient Engagement: Increased patient involvement through communication portals and personalized care plans.
- Reduced Administrative Burdens: Automated workflows and streamlined processes reduce paperwork and free up time for care delivery.
- Better Health Outcomes: Improved adherence to care plans and proactive monitoring lead to better health outcomes and reduced hospital readmissions.
- Cost Savings: Efficient resource allocation and reduced hospitalizations result in significant cost savings for healthcare organizations.

3. Key Features to Look For in Care Plan Management Software
When selecting care plan management software, it is essential to consider several key features that can significantly impact its effectiveness. These features include ease of use, customization options, integration capabilities, security measures, and reporting and analytics tools.
3.1. Ease of Use
The software should have a user-friendly interface that is easy to navigate for all users, regardless of their technical expertise. Simple design and intuitive features can enhance adoption and efficiency.
- Intuitive Interface: A clean and straightforward design that is easy to understand.
- Easy Navigation: Simple and logical navigation that allows users to quickly find the information they need.
- Training Resources: Comprehensive training materials and support to help users get started.
- Accessibility: Accessible design that accommodates users with disabilities, ensuring inclusivity.
- Mobile Compatibility: Mobile apps or responsive design that allows users to access the software on the go.
3.2. Customization Options
The ability to customize care plans, assessments, and workflows to meet the unique needs of different patients and healthcare settings is critical. Flexibility ensures the software can adapt to various clinical scenarios.
- Care Plan Templates: Customizable templates for different conditions and patient populations.
- Assessment Tools: Ability to create and modify assessment tools to gather relevant data.
- Workflow Configuration: Customizable workflows to match specific clinical processes.
- User Roles and Permissions: Customizable user roles and permissions to control access to sensitive information.
- Branding Options: Ability to brand the software with the organization’s logo and colors, promoting brand consistency.
3.3. Integration Capabilities
Seamless integration with electronic health records (EHRs) and other healthcare systems is essential for efficient data exchange and coordinated care. Integration reduces data silos and ensures comprehensive patient information is available.
- EHR Integration: Ability to integrate with popular EHR systems for seamless data exchange.
- API Access: Open APIs that allow for integration with other healthcare applications and devices.
- Data Import/Export: Tools to import and export data in various formats, ensuring interoperability.
- HL7 Compatibility: Compliance with HL7 standards for healthcare data exchange.
- Device Integration: Ability to integrate with wearable devices and remote monitoring systems for real-time data collection.
3.4. Security Measures
Robust security measures, including HIPAA compliance, data encryption, and access controls, are essential to protect patient information. Security is paramount to maintaining patient trust and regulatory compliance.
- HIPAA Compliance: Compliance with HIPAA regulations to protect patient privacy and security.
- Data Encryption: Encryption of data at rest and in transit to prevent unauthorized access.
- Access Controls: Role-based access controls to limit access to sensitive information.
- Audit Trails: Audit trails to track user activity and detect potential security breaches.
- Regular Security Updates: Regular security updates and patches to address vulnerabilities.
3.5. Reporting and Analytics
Comprehensive reporting and analytics tools are needed to monitor patient progress, identify trends, and improve care delivery. Data-driven insights can inform decision-making and drive continuous improvement.
- Customizable Reports: Ability to create custom reports to track key performance indicators (KPIs).
- Real-Time Dashboards: Real-time dashboards that provide a visual overview of patient progress and care plan adherence.
- Data Visualization: Tools to visualize data and identify trends and patterns.
- Benchmarking: Ability to benchmark performance against industry standards and best practices.
- Predictive Analytics: Predictive analytics tools to identify patients at risk and proactively intervene.

5. Integrating Care Plan Management Software with Remote Diagnostics Tools
Integrating care plan management software with remote diagnostics tools enhances patient care by providing real-time data and enabling proactive interventions. This combination allows for more personalized and efficient healthcare delivery.
5.1. Benefits of Integration
The integration of care plan management software with remote diagnostics tools brings numerous advantages, including enhanced monitoring, timely interventions, and improved patient outcomes.
- Enhanced Monitoring: Real-time data from remote diagnostics tools allows for continuous monitoring of patient health.
- Timely Interventions: Early detection of potential issues enables timely interventions and prevents complications.
- Improved Patient Outcomes: Proactive management of health conditions leads to better health outcomes.
- Reduced Hospitalizations: Remote monitoring and timely interventions can reduce the need for hospitalizations.
- Increased Efficiency: Streamlined workflows and automated data collection increase efficiency and reduce administrative burden.
5.2. Examples of Remote Diagnostics Tools
Various remote diagnostics tools can be integrated with care plan management software to provide comprehensive patient monitoring. These tools include wearable devices, telehealth platforms, and remote monitoring systems.
- Wearable Devices: Devices such as smartwatches and fitness trackers that monitor vital signs and activity levels.
- Telehealth Platforms: Platforms that enable remote consultations and virtual care.
- Remote Monitoring Systems: Systems that monitor specific health conditions, such as blood pressure, blood sugar, and heart rate.
- Home Health Devices: Devices used in the home to monitor and manage health conditions, such as medication dispensers and fall detection systems.
- Mobile Health Apps: Mobile apps that allow patients to track their health and communicate with healthcare providers.
5.3. How to Integrate the Tools
Integrating care plan management software with remote diagnostics tools typically involves using APIs and data exchange protocols. A well-planned integration ensures seamless data flow and coordinated care.
- API Integration: Use APIs to connect the software with remote diagnostics tools and exchange data.
- Data Exchange Protocols: Implement data exchange protocols such as HL7 and FHIR to ensure interoperability.
- Data Security: Ensure data security and privacy by implementing encryption and access controls.
- User Training: Provide training to staff on how to use the integrated tools effectively.
- Monitoring and Evaluation: Monitor and evaluate the integration to ensure it is functioning properly and meeting your needs.

7. Common Challenges and How to Overcome Them
Implementing and using care plan management software can present challenges, including resistance to change, data integration issues, and security concerns. However, these challenges can be overcome with proper planning and strategies.
7.1. Resistance to Change
Resistance to change is a common challenge when implementing new software. Overcoming this requires clear communication, comprehensive training, and demonstrating the benefits of the software.
- Communicate the Benefits: Clearly communicate the benefits of the software to all stakeholders.
- Involve Staff: Involve staff in the planning and implementation process to address their concerns and solicit their input.
- Provide Training: Provide comprehensive training to all staff members who will be using the software.
- Address Concerns: Address any concerns or questions that staff may have about the software.
- Celebrate Successes: Celebrate successes and recognize staff who are embracing the new software.
7.2. Data Integration Issues
Data integration issues can arise when integrating care plan management software with other healthcare systems. Addressing these issues requires careful planning, standardized data formats, and robust integration tools.
- Plan Integration Carefully: Plan the integration process carefully and identify potential issues.
- Use Standardized Data Formats: Use standardized data formats such as HL7 and FHIR to ensure interoperability.
- Invest in Integration Tools: Invest in robust integration tools and middleware to facilitate data exchange.
- Test Integration Thoroughly: Test the integration thoroughly to ensure that data is flowing correctly.
- Monitor Integration Performance: Monitor the integration performance to identify and address any issues.
7.3. Security Concerns
Security concerns are paramount when handling sensitive patient data. Addressing these concerns requires robust security measures, compliance with regulations, and ongoing monitoring.
- Implement Security Measures: Implement robust security measures such as encryption, access controls, and audit trails.
- Comply with Regulations: Comply with regulations such as HIPAA to protect patient privacy and security.
- Conduct Security Audits: Conduct regular security audits to identify and address vulnerabilities.
- Train Staff on Security: Train staff on security best practices to prevent data breaches.
- Monitor Security: Continuously monitor security to detect and respond to potential threats.
